    Thanks for making this video. Ed Giese was my grandpa. I’ve just recently been finding out how popular this pedal is. I played in some rock bands in high school and college. The HP-1 through a Marshall Amp was my sound. Here’s a video from back then in the year 2003, if you look close around 43:08, you can see the pedal on stage. ua-cam.com/video/56dIXwoaS0A/v-deo.html
    Back then, it was just this weird pedal that my grandpa built that no one really knew about. But I liked it, so I used it.
    I’ll be putting out a video on this soon and including more info about my Grandpa, Ed Giese. A few quick pieces of info though. He was a drummer and played in a band in the army. He designed and built one of the first recording studios in Milwaukee for Dave Kennedy. He hand built the mixing desk for that studio. He was a musician and an electrical engineer. He passed away when I was 8 in 1993 from complications of ALS.

    The original HP1 did not have paint and epoxy over the circuit board. There was one single component that was disguised with a brass ring potted with a tiny bit of a dark red epoxy. I've owned two original HP1's and gone inside a third and none of them had any paint or epoxy on the circuit board.

    As far as I know, the circuit has a fixed level of gain and the harmonics control attenuates the signal from the pickups (much like the volume control on the guitar) and the balance control attenuates the signal going to the amplifier.
